Gospel Care Podcast
Gospel Care Collective
19 episodes
6 days ago
Join us as we explore a gospel-centered, clinically-informed approach to care. This podcast delves into topics of biblical counseling, the church, trauma, anxiety, abuse, spiritual disciplines, living in a spiritually healthy community, and how our faith can shape our mental health. Episodes feature conversations with biblical counselors, pastors, and lay people to discuss how to practically apply the wisdom of Scripture in everyday life. www.gospelcarecollective.org

The Role of Community and Confession in Counseling and the Church with Jeremy Britton

In this episode, Jason Kovacs and Jeremy Britton dive deep into the importance of community and confession in the life of the believer. They explore how these two aspects play a pivotal role in shaping one's spiritual journey and growth. Through personal anecdotes and biblical insights, they shed light on the power of vulnerability and the transformational impact it can have within a community of believers. By listening to this podcast, you can gain a fresh perspective on the importance of community and confession in your own walk of faith.
